The thingy Micky Harte and his loyal followers are proposing is just  too silly for words. An un necessary extra round of meaningless games the winners of which dont get a "second chance".
Provincial Champions do get a bye to the All Ireland Quarter Finals by virtue of being Provincial Champions. Those that fail to win their Provincial Championships enter the All Ireland Championship at either Round 1, 2 or 4.
The Provincial Championships are their own separate competitions .
There is no inequality .. Down/Kerry, Dublin/Tyrone, Ros/Cork and Kildare/Meath all started the weekend of 31/7-1/8 with an equal opportunity of winning Sam under the same conditions ...win you're in the Semi/lose and you're out.
Congress (for once) had the good sense to throw out the Tyrone/Dublin silliness last April and hopefully will do the same again.
If there are to be changes to the championship system/structure it needs to be only after a long period of consultation and in conjunction with an overall package taking into account the whole scene ... Adult/Underage/County/club/NFLs/Sigersons/Hurling as well rather than once off knee jerk reactions by losing managers who should be looking at where they and their teams went wrong rather than the red herring whinges about the system.

Present system = you play in your Provincial Championship ...either win it ...then a bye to All Ireland Quarter Final or lose and you enter the All Ireland at Round 1 or 2.
Any team loses a game in the All Ireland Championship = OUT.

Perfectly fair understandable and equitable.
Micky Harte's nonsense = Provincial winners get to lose a game in the all ireland Championship and get back in. So a team goes unbeaten to the All Ireland Final and then loses.
Have to replay the Final "because ALL teams must get a second chance".
No wonder Congress in one of its more lucid moments threw that out.
